There are 2 sections of the FAQ that might apply to your situation.
"Q) I've installed a new hard disk (or CD-ROM/DVD drive) in my Presario/DeskPro etc., and it is not recognized. Why? A) Compaqs come with Cable Select IDE cables. Any drive attached to them must be jumpered CS for Cable Select. You will also have to partition (using FDISK) and format the drive before it will be recognized. Q) I've installed a new 80 GB hard drive in my older Presario, but only 8 GB is recognized. Where is the other 72GB? A) Unfortunately, many older Presarios ( Pre-1997-98) have an 8GB hard drive size limit in BIOS. There are no BIOS upgrades from Compaq to raise this limit, however, there are two ways to overcome the limit: 1. The best way is to install a PCI IDE controller card with its own BIOS. These cards are not expensive, less than $50, and also allow full ATA100/133 transfers as well. Promise and SIIG both offer these cards. 2. the other way is to install BIOS overlay software, available from the hard drive manufacturer's website.
